A bold archival-era Gianfranco Ferré jacket in a rich red hue, designed with the house’s signature architectural approach. This piece features a structured silhouette with subtle utility influences, including an oversized collar with decorative snap detailing and large front patch pockets. The fabric has body and shape, giving it that unmistakable Ferré balance of functionality and sharp tailoring.
An effortlessly powerful layering piece that works open or closed, styled over denim, trousers, or worn as a statement outer layer. Strong shoulders and generous bust give it a relaxed yet intentional fit.
